  9. There are no "spacers that came from the factory" on the front of your TB, just longer struts than the non-TB trucks to achieve the extra 2". The Bilsteins replace these struts and allow you up to 1.1" additional lift to bring the truck closer to level (although it won't be and will still have some rake).

  17. You need the reflash to let the ECU take advantage of the increase in airflow. I doubt they'd be able to do it without the authorization code that came in the kit. They have to call into GM and give them that one-time code and your VIN to get a reflash.
